Dr. Ram Manohar Lohiya Born : 23 rd March,1910 at Akbarpur,U.P Died on 12 October 1967 (aged 57),New Delhi. His mother died in 1912, when he was just 2 years old and later brought up by his father Hiralal who never married. He was a brilliant student as he stood first in matriculation exam in 1927,completed his Intermediate from BHU. He attended Fredrick William University, Berlin & was having National Economy as his doctoral subject and wrote his PhD thesis on the topic of Salt Taxation in India. He deeply studied and focussed on Gandhian Socio Economic Theory.

Ideas He questioned on upper class dominance and was born critic of Capitalism and Communism . Globalized thinking and dreamt about world citizenship & World Parliament. He was influenced by the German Philosophers like Karl Marx, Hegel and others and emphasized on Individual freedom. Solution to food problems during famine Example- Ghera Dalo Andolan , Deoriya , U.P

Against the imperialism and colonialism . He advocated that there should be World Development Authority which can provide aid to the under developed countries. He gave the concept of Four-Pillar State- Village, district, province and centre with the sovereign powers, each with independent powers.(Decentralization). He believes if democracy is organised on the principle of socialism , then Individual freedom with Economic Security both can be attained.

Dr. Lohia and Mahatma Gandhi Dr. Lohia appreciates and supported the Gandhi’s concept of nonviolence. But at the same, he criticised the Gandhiji for his concept of : Trusteeship Excessive reliance on nonviolence. Spinning wheel and Dr. Lohia emphasised on modern machinery. Firm belief in spiritualism and religion.

Dr Ambedkar & Dr. Lohia Dr. Ambedkar was 20 years senior to Dr. Lohia & Lohia didn’t emerge as a mass leader before 1950’s, so there was no interaction between them. But, after 1950’s,Dr.Lohia want to setup his own Socialist party and conceptualized the theory of Seven Revolutions- tackling discrimination and deprivation based upon caste, class, race, gender and nationality thus want to engage Dr. Ambedkar . He made interaction with Dr.Ambedkar with letters and proposed meeting never happened as Dr. Ambedkar passed on 6 th Dec,1956.

Books by Dr. Lohia The Caste System,1964 Fragments of World Mind,1949 Guilty Men of India’s Partition Marx, Gandhi & Socialism,1963

Legacy Dr. Ram Manahor Lohia Avadh University- Faizabad,U.P Dr. Ram Manohar Lohia Hospital,Gomti Nagar, Luknow . Dr. Ram Manohar Lohia Park (76 acres) developed by LDA, Gomti Nagar, Lucknow.
